Product Overview

Category

The MCF52221CAF66 belongs to the category of microcontrollers.

Use

This microcontroller is commonly used in various electronic devices and systems for control and processing purposes.

Characteristics

  • High-performance 32-bit architecture
  • Low power consumption
  • Integrated peripherals for enhanced functionality
  • Extensive connectivity options
  • Robust security features

Package

The MCF52221CAF66 is available in a compact and durable package, suitable for surface mount technology (SMT) assembly.

Essence

The essence of the MCF52221CAF66 lies in its ability to provide efficient and reliable control and processing capabilities for a wide range of applications.

Packaging/Quantity

The microcontroller is typically packaged individually and is available in various quantities depending on the manufacturer's specifications.

Specifications

  • Architecture: 32-bit ColdFire V2 core
  • Clock Speed: Up to 66 MHz
  • Flash Memory: 128 KB
  • RAM: 16 KB
  • Operating Voltage: 3.3V
  • Operating Temperature Range: -40°C to +85°C
  • Peripherals: UART, SPI, I2C, GPIO, ADC, PWM, etc.
  • Communication Interfaces: Ethernet, USB, CAN, etc.
  • Package Type: LQFP, QFN, BGA, etc.

Working Principles

The MCF52221CAF66 operates based on the ColdFire V2 core architecture. It executes instructions stored in its flash memory, processes data, and controls various peripherals and interfaces according to the program logic. The microcontroller interacts with external components and communicates with other devices to perform specific tasks.

Detailed Application Field Plans

The MCF52221CAF66 finds applications in various fields, including but not limited to: - Industrial automation - Consumer electronics - Automotive systems - Medical devices - Internet of Things (IoT) applications
